70730 is a even composite number that follows 70729 and precedes 70731. It is composed of 16 distinct factors: 1, 2, 5, 10, 11, 22, 55, 110, 643, 1286, 3215, 6430, 7073, 14146, 35365, 70730. Its prime factorization can be written as 2 × 5 × 11 × 643. 70730 is classified as a deficient number based on the sum of its proper divisors. In computer science, 70730 is represented as 10001010001001010 in binary and 1144A in hexadecimal.
